Connecting my iPad Mini and my iPhone 4s to my Windows 8

I just got an iPad mini over christmas shortly after we got a new HPEnvy23 with Windows 8. When i tried to connect it to the computer, it makes a noise like it has connected, but doesnt charge or pop up in the itunes. The first time i tried, it said "pairing failed". The same happened when i tried connecting my 4s. On the support pages, the help goes as far as Windows 7 but not 8. I need help!

jimmydicken wrote:


The first time i tried, it said "pairing failed".

This suggests you are trying to connect them via Bluetooth, which will not work. The iPad and iPhone can only conect to bluetooth earphones,, hands free decvies, and some car bluetooth devices. It cannot pair with a Pc as there are no bluetooth services it can use on the PC, nor the PC can use on the iPad.


They must be connected to the Pc using the provided USB cables. The iPad Mini also requires that the latest iTunes version be installed on the PC. in this case it would be iTunes 11. Which can be downloaded from here:


http://www.apple.com/itunes/download/


When connected to the PC running iTunes the iPad and iPhone should appear on the top right as buttons:
